Position Candidate Name Party Votes Vote %
1 Ramsevak Singh ( BABUJI) Indian National Congress 246,467 43.70%
2 Jaibhan Singh Pawaiya Bharatiya Janata Party 210,603 37.30%
3 Sukhlal Kushwah Rashtriya Samanta Dal 40,639 7.20%
4 Madan Kushwah Bahujan Samaj Party 30,405 5.40%
5 Khyaliram Baghel Samajwadi Party 18,625 3.30%
6 Ram Autar Independent 6,236 1.10%
7 Pd. Kailash Narayan Sharma Akhil Bharat Hindu Mahasabha 3,786 0.70%
8 Premvati Kushwah Independent 3,561 0.60%
9 Baldev Prasad Chakkiwale Independent 2,245 0.40%
10 Anand Dixit Independent 2,125 0.40%

Ramsevak Singh ( BABUJI) (Indian National Congress) won the Gwalior Lok Sabha seat in 2004.

The margin was 35,864 votes (6.40%%).

The voter turnout in Gwalior for the 2004 Lok Sabha election was 40.90%%.

10 candidates contested from Gwalior constituency in the 2004 Lok Sabha election.

Gwalior is a Lok Sabha constituency in Madhya Pradesh.
